Americium is a transuranic member of the actinide series, in the periodic table located under the lanthanide element europium, and thus by analogy was named after the Americas. The concentration of curium in sandy soil particles is estimated to be about 4,000 times higher than in interstitial water (in pore spaces between soil particles), and it binds even more tightly to loam soil where concentration ratios are even higher (18,000).
